Real-Time Payment Synchronization Across Live Football, Equine, and Casino Mobile Platforms

Mobile device displaying synchronized payment flows during a live football match with transaction confirmations overlaid on the betting interface

Payment systems now coordinate directly with live event data feeds so that deposits, withdrawals, and bet adjustments happen in the same moment as on-field or track developments unfold. Observers note that operators integrate APIs from payment providers with sports data suppliers, which allows a user on a mobile device to increase a stake during a critical play or adjust a wager based on a last-minute scratch in equine racing. Research from the American Gaming Association indicates these connections reduce processing delays to under three seconds in many cases, which keeps the transaction aligned with the unfolding action rather than lagging behind it.

Football Match Integration

During football matches, live odds shift with each possession change or goal, and payment flows respond immediately through the same mobile session. Data shows that when a team mounts a sudden attack, the system pushes updated lines while the wallet balance updates in parallel, letting the user confirm an increased stake without leaving the match view. Those who have examined platform architectures report that tokenization keeps card details secure yet accessible for instant top-ups, and this setup appears across major leagues where in-play betting volumes rise sharply in the second half. The process relies on continuous handshakes between the betting engine and the payment gateway so that any balance shortfall triggers an automatic funding prompt timed to the next play.

Equine Event Transaction Timing

Equine racing presents tighter windows because post positions and late scratches alter odds seconds before the gate opens, and mobile payments must clear within that narrow interval. Studies from the University of Nevada, Las Vegas Center for Gaming Research reveal that successful platforms preload authorization tokens during the parade ring phase, which allows a single tap to complete a wager once the final odds lock. Observers note that equine events often require multi-leg bets that span several races in one afternoon, so the system batches withdrawals from prior wins directly into the next stake without separate confirmation screens. This flow maintains continuity across the card while complying with jurisdictional rules on maximum wager limits that can change by race.

Casino Table Synchronization

Casino tables on mobile replicate the same live decision points through streamed dealer actions and real-time card or wheel outcomes, with payment methods syncing to each round. Figures from the European Gaming and Betting Association show that players frequently move balances between table games and sports sections within a single account, and the platform treats these transfers as internal ledger entries that settle before the next spin or hand begins. The architecture supports instant verification so that a win from a blackjack round can fund an immediate football in-play bet without external processing queues. Mobile interfaces display pending transaction status alongside the table feed, which keeps the user informed without interrupting the game rhythm.

Security and Compliance Layers

Security protocols embed within the transaction flow so that each payment request carries event-specific metadata that the operator logs for regulatory review. Researchers at the Canadian Centre on Substance Use and Addiction have documented how these metadata tags help distinguish between routine deposits and rapid in-play adjustments, which supports responsible gambling tools that can intervene mid-session when patterns suggest excessive velocity. Mobile devices receive push notifications that confirm both the bet placement and the payment settlement in one message, reducing the chance that a user loses track of multiple concurrent wagers across different event types. The system flags any mismatch between the live data timestamp and the payment authorization time, which triggers an automatic review before funds move.
